What's the difference in between SR-22 and FR-44?

SR-22 and FR-44 are both types of insurance qualifications made use of by states to confirm a driver's financial responsibility and ensure they fulfill the respective state's minimum auto insurance requirements. The significant distinction in between these certifications mostly depends on the function they offer and the liability limits. With an SR-22, often required for people with Drunk drivings or significant driving offenses, the liability requirements resemble those of an average automobile insurance policy. This qualification can be acquired by adding it to a current policy or by protecting a non-owner policy if the person doesn't own a car.

FR-44, on the other hand, is specific to two states-- Virginia and Florida, and includes greater liability limits, specifically for bodily injury liability. It's generally mandated for people requiring a hardship license after a significant driving offense, such as a DUI where injury or substantial building damage took place. Moreover, FR-44 filing period is typically longer and the average cost more than that of SR-22, because of the enhanced protection it needs. What takes place if an SR-22 insurance policy is terminated?

The termination of an SR-22 insurance policy can commonly lead to serious repercussions. When an insurance holder's SR-22 insurance is terminated - whether because of non-payment, plan lapse, or any other reason - insurance carriers have a responsibility to inform the proper state authorities regarding this modification. This is completed by submitting an SR-26 type, which effectively indicates completion of the insurance holder's SR-22 insurance protection.

When the proper state authorities have actually been alerted of the cancellation of SR-22 insurance, the impacted car driver's license can potentially be suspended again. This results from the authorities' requirement to ensure that the car drivers are constantly guaranteed while they are having the SR-22 requirement. Exactly what is SR22 insurance?

SR22 insurance is a certification of financial responsibility that is needed by some states for high-risk drivers. It's not an insurance policy itself, however a document provided by your insurance company that shows you have liability coverage on your automobile insurance policy.

How does SR-22 insurance function?

SR-22 insurance functions as a proof of vehicle insurance. If you're called for to have an SR-22 and you already have auto insurance, you'll simply need to have to include it to your existing plan.

Who are the people that require SR-22 insurance?

SR-22 insurance is typically required for vehicle drivers exactly who have actually been founded guilty of a DRUNK DRIVING, DRUNK DRIVING, reckless driving, driving without insurance, or other severe traffic violations.

Just how can I obtain SR-22 insurance?

You can obtain SR-22 insurance by calling your cars and truck insurance company. They will add it to your existing plan and after that submit the SR-22 form with the state in your place.

For how long does it require to safeguard SR-22 insurance?

The length of time it takes to safeguard SR-22 insurance relies on the insurance company, but it's typically a fast process once you have actually acquired the essential protection.

What are the fees related to SR-22 insurance?

The cost of SR-22 insurance differs by state and insurance company. There is typically a charge to file the SR-22 kind, and your insurance premiums may increase because of the risky status.

Is it possible to purchase an SR-22 insurance policy online?

Yes, lots of insurer enable you to buy SR-22 insurance on-line. Nevertheless, you may need to have to speak with an agent to wrap up the process.

Which states call for SR-22 insurance?

Demands for SR-22 insurance differ by state. Not all states call for SR-22 insurance, so it's important to check local laws.

How long is SR-22 insurance usually needed?

The requirement for SR-22 insurance normally lasts for concerning three years, however it can vary depending upon the state and the severity of the driving offense.

What's the distinction between SR-22 and FR-44?

Both SR-22 and FR-44 are kinds of financial responsibility that offer evidence of auto insurance. The primary difference is that FR-44 is required in Florida and Virginia for car drivers convicted of a drunk driving and often requires greater liability limits than the SR-22.

What are the consequences of having an SR-22 insurance policy canceled?

If an SR-22 insurance policy is terminated or lapses, your insurer is called for to notify the state, which can lead to the suspension of your driver's certificate. It's necessary to preserve SR-22 insurance for the full necessary duration to prevent additional charges.
